Software technical writer jobs & Careers



WHAT IS AN SOFTWARE TECHNICAL WRITER JOB?

A software technical writer job is a specialized role in the field of technical writing that focuses on creating clear and concise documentation for software products. These professionals combine their expertise in writing and technology to translate complex technical information into user-friendly content. Their main goal is to ensure that users can easily understand and utilize the software they are working with.

WHAT DO THEY USUALLY DO IN THIS POSITION?

In a software technical writer job, professionals are responsible for a variety of tasks. They work closely with software developers, engineers, and other subject matter experts to gather information about the software and its functionalities. They then organize and present this information in the form of user manuals, guides, tutorials, and online help systems. They also ensure that the documentation is accurate, up-to-date, and in compliance with industry standards. Additionally, software technical writers may assist in creating FAQs, troubleshooting guides, and release notes to provide comprehensive support to users.

TOP 5 SKILLS FOR THIS POSITION

To excel in a software technical writer job, individuals need to possess a specific set of skills. Here are the top five skills that are crucial for this position: 1. Strong Writing Skills: A software technical writer must have exceptional writing skills to effectively convey complex information in a clear and concise manner. They should be able to adapt their writing style to suit the needs of different audiences. 2. Technical Aptitude: It is essential for a software technical writer to have a solid understanding of software development concepts and technologies. This knowledge allows them to grasp complex technical details and explain them in a user-friendly manner. 3. Research Skills: Software technical writers need to be proficient in conducting research to gather information about software products. They should be able to navigate technical documentation, interview subject matter experts, and explore software functionalities to ensure accurate and comprehensive documentation. 4. Attention to Detail: Precision is crucial in technical writing. Software technical writers must pay close attention to detail to ensure accuracy and consistency in their documentation. They need to carefully proofread and edit their work to eliminate any errors or inconsistencies. 5. Communication and Collaboration: Working closely with software developers and other stakeholders requires effective communication and collaboration skills. Software technical writers must be able to actively listen, ask relevant questions, and collaborate seamlessly to gather the necessary information for their documentation.

HOW TO BECOME A SOFTWARE TECHNICAL WRITER?

To pursue a career as a software technical writer, there are several steps you can take: 1. Educational Background: A bachelor's degree in technical writing, computer science, or a related field is often preferred by employers. However, having a strong foundation in writing and technology is more important than the specific degree. 2. Gain Technical Knowledge: Familiarize yourself with software development concepts, programming languages, and industry-standard tools used in the field. This can be achieved through self-study, online courses, or workshops. 3. Develop Writing Skills: Hone your writing skills by practicing different styles of writing and learning about technical writing best practices. Joining writing groups or taking writing courses can be beneficial in improving your writing abilities. 4. Build a Portfolio: Create a portfolio of technical writing samples that showcase your ability to translate complex information into user-friendly content. Include samples that highlight your expertise in software documentation. 5. Network: Attend industry events, join professional associations, and engage with technical writing communities to expand your network. Networking can provide opportunities for job leads and valuable insights from experienced professionals.

AVERAGE SALARY

The average salary for software technical writers varies based on factors such as experience, location, and the organization they work for. According to data from the Bureau of Labor Statistics, the median annual wage for technical writers in general was $74,650 as of May 2020. However, it's important to note that salaries can range from around $45,000 to over $100,000 depending on various factors.

ROLES AND TYPES

Software technical writers can work in a variety of industries that develop software products. They can be employed by software companies, IT consulting firms, technology startups, or even work as freelancers. Some common job titles in this field include Software Documentation Specialist, Technical Writer, Content Developer, and Information Developer. Regardless of the specific title, the main role of a software technical writer remains consistent – to create accessible and user-friendly documentation for software products.

LOCATIONS WITH THE MOST POPULAR JOBS IN THE USA

Software technical writer jobs are in demand across the United States. However, certain locations have a higher concentration of opportunities in this field. Some of the most popular cities for software technical writer jobs in the USA include: 1. San Francisco, California 2. Seattle, Washington 3. Austin, Texas 4. Boston, Massachusetts 5. New York City, New York These cities are known for their thriving technology sectors and offer a range of opportunities for software technical writers.

WHAT ARE THE TYPICAL TOOLS USED BY SOFTWARE TECHNICAL WRITERS?

Software technical writers rely on various tools and software to streamline their documentation process. Some of the typical tools used by software technical writers include: 1. Authoring Tools: Software such as MadCap Flare, Adobe Framemaker, and Microsoft Word are commonly used for creating and formatting documentation. 2. Version Control Systems: Tools like Git and Subversion help software technical writers manage multiple versions of their documentation and track changes. 3. Screen Capture Software: Programs like Snagit or Adobe Captivate enable software technical writers to capture screenshots and create visual aids for their documentation. 4. Content Management Systems (CMS): CMS platforms like WordPress or Drupal are used to organize and publish documentation online. 5. Collaboration Tools: Platforms like Microsoft Teams, Google Docs, and Slack facilitate effective collaboration between software technical writers and other team members.

IN CONCLUSION

In conclusion, a software technical writer job involves creating user-friendly documentation for software products. It requires a combination of strong writing skills, technical aptitude, attention to detail, and effective communication. By gaining the necessary knowledge and skills, building a portfolio, and networking within the industry, individuals can pursue a successful career as a software technical writer. With the increasing reliance on technology, the demand for skilled professionals in this field is expected to continue growing. So, if you have a passion for writing and technology, a software technical writer job may be an excellent career choice for you.